Understanding Car Key Types
Before going over the replacement process, it is important to comprehend the various kinds of car keys you may come across. Each key type has its own special functions and requirements for replacement. Here's a breakdown:
1. Traditional Car Keys
- Description: Simple, cut metal keys that run the ignition and locks.
- Replacement: These keys can be quickly cut at the majority of locksmiths or hardware shops.
2. Remote Key Fobs
- Description: Keys incorporated with remote locking and unlocking functions.
- Replacement: Often requires programming and can be replaced at car dealerships or specialized locksmiths.
3. Transponder Keys
- Description: These keys have a microchip that interacts with the vehicle to ensure it can just be started with the proper key.
- Replacement: Requires advanced programming and can frequently be done at locksmiths, however might likewise require to be bought from a car dealership.
4. Smart Keys
- Description: Keys that allow for keyless entry and starting.
- Replacement: These are often more complex, and programming generally requires special equipment available at dealerships or licensed locksmiths.

The Car Key Replacement Process in Milton Keynes
Changing your car type in Milton Keynes can differ depending on the kind of key you need to change. Here's a general outline of the procedure:
Step 1: Assess the Situation
- Determine Key Type: Determine whether you have a traditional key, remote key fob, transponder key, or smart key.
- Collect Vehicle Information: Have your vehicle's make, design, and V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) available, as this details might be needed for key replacement.
Action 2: Choose a Replacement Option
Residents of Milton Keynes can select from several options for car key replacement:
- Locksmith Services: Local locksmiths frequently offer key cutting and programming services for numerous key types.
- Dealership Services: Authorized dealerships can develop replacement keys but might be more pricey.
- Mobile Key Service Providers: Some organizations provide mobile services, sending a service technician to your area for convenience.
Action 3: Prepare Necessary Documentation
When seeking to change a car key, offering correct documents is vital:
- Proof of Ownership: Title, registration, or insurance documents.
- Recognition: A government-issued ID for verification.
- Existing Keys (if offered): If you have a spare key, bringing it along can streamline programming.
Step 4: Cost Considerations
The cost of car key replacement in Milton Keynes will vary based on numerous aspects including the key type, area, and provider. Below are some estimated expenses:
Key Type
Estimated Cost Range
Conventional Key
₤ 5 – ₤ 15
Remote Key Fob
₤ 50 – ₤ 200
Transponder Key
₤ 75 – ₤ 250
Smart Key
₤ 100 – ₤ 500

Frequently Asked Questions About Car Key Replacement in Milton Keynes
Q1: How long does it require to change a car key?
A: The time considered key replacement can differ; conventional keys may take a few minutes, while remote key fobs or smart keys can take longer due to programming requirements. Typically, expect the procedure to range from 15 minutes to an hour.
Q2: Can I drive my car without the key?
A: No, unless you have a spare key, you will be not able to start your vehicle without the appropriate key or a bypass method, which should generally just be conducted by an expert.
Q3: Are there any guarantees on replacement keys?
A: Most locksmiths and dealerships provide a warranty or warranty on their work. Make certain to request for this throughout the replacement process.
Q4: Can I get a key replaced with just my car's VIN?
A: In many cases, having the VIN is practical but not always enough. You will generally need some type of recognition and proof of ownership.
